Main Duties and Responsibilities:
- Conduct site surveys and high-level technical assessments to collect accurate data for estimating.
- Work directly with clients and internal teams to develop detailed, customer-specific pricing solutions.
- Support the development and expansion of FM & Asset Verification service lines by identifying new opportunities within existing and new client portfolios.
- Interpret and extract technical information from HVAC documentation, specifications, and asset registers to produce cost estimates for multiple business units.
- Apply SFG20 maintenance standards to build compliant PPM pricing schedules and cost models.
- Work collaboratively with Asset Integrity Surveyors to cleanse data and support client project requirements, using ASSET CALC asset collection software.
- Partner with cross-functional teams to deliver multi-service proposals and enhance client engagement.Collaborate with FM operations, engineering, and commercial teams to ensure estimates align with delivery capabilities.Engage with internal and external suppliers to obtain competitive pricing and technical information.
- Prepare tender documentation, including detailed cost breakdowns, using financial tools and Excel.
- Maintain up-to-date knowledge of FM/HVAC technologies, SFG20 updates, and market trends.
- Contribute to bid submissions and participate in client presentations when required.
